首页 网站文章正文

网站建设的关键技术详解,网站建设关键技术详解

网站 2024年07月15日 11:52 85 admin
网站建设关键技术详解:涉及多个方面,包括网站需求分析、设计、开发、测试与维护。首先需明确网站目标与用户需求,进行细致的需求分析。设计阶段注重用户体验,包括界面设计、交互设计等。开发技术包括前端技术如HTML、CSS、JavaScript,后端技术如PHP、Python等,确保网站功能实现。同时需进行测试与优化,确保网站稳定、安全、高效。持续维护与更新,保障网站长期稳定运行。网站建设需综合运用多种技术,注重用户体验与网站性能,才能打造出高质量的网站。

本文目录导读:

  1. 网站建设概述
  2. 前端技术
  3. 后端技术
  4. 网络安全技术
  5. 其他技术

随着互联网的飞速发展,网站已经成为企业、组织、个人展示自身形象、产品、服务的重要平台,而一个成功的网站建设离不开各种技术的支持,本文将详细介绍网站建设过程中涉及到的关键技术。

网站建设概述

网站建设,即通过一系列技术手段,将企业的需求、品牌形象、产品信息等通过互联网展示给用户,一个完整的网站建设过程包括需求分析、设计、开发、测试、上线和后期维护等环节,在这个过程中,涉及到多种技术,包括但不限于前端技术、后端技术、数据库技术、网络安全技术等。

前端技术

前端技术主要负责网站的视觉效果和用户体验,主要包括HTML、CSS、JavaScript等技术。

1、HTML:是网页的骨架,用于构建网页的结构,HTML语言通过标签来定义网页的各个部分,如标题、段落、图片等。

2、CSS:是网页的外观,用于设置网页的样式,如颜色、字体、布局等,CSS可以使得网页更加美观,提高用户体验。

3、JavaScript:是一种脚本语言,用于实现网页的交互功能,通过JavaScript,可以实现动态效果、表单验证、弹出窗口等功能。

后端技术

后端技术主要负责网站的业务逻辑处理和数据处理,主要包括服务器端语言(如Java、Python、PHP等)、数据库技术(如MySQL、MongoDB等)以及各种框架和技术栈。

1、服务器端语言:用于处理网站的逻辑和业务,如Java的Spring框架,Python的Django或Flask框架等,这些语言和框架可以方便地处理网站的请求和响应,以及与数据库的交互。

2、数据库技术:用于存储网站的数据,如MySQL、MongoDB等数据库技术,可以高效地存储和管理网站的数据。

3、各种框架和技术栈:如Node.js、Django Rest Framework等,这些框架和技术栈可以提供更高效、更安全的后端开发环境。

网络安全技术

网络安全是网站建设中不可或缺的一部分,主要包括SSL证书、防火墙、数据加密等技术。

1、SSL证书:用于保护网站的通信安全,通过SSL证书,可以实现对网站数据的加密传输,防止数据在传输过程中被窃取或篡改。

2、防火墙:用于保护网站免受恶意攻击,防火墙可以监控网站的访问请求,对可疑的请求进行拦截和过滤,保护网站的安全。

3、数据加密:对网站的数据进行加密处理,防止数据被非法获取和篡改,数据加密可以采用各种加密算法,如AES、RSA等。

其他技术

除了以上提到的技术外,网站建设还涉及到其他一些技术,如响应式设计、搜索引擎优化(SEO)等。

1、响应式设计:使网站能够在不同设备上正常显示和运行的技术,通过响应式设计,可以使得网站在电脑、手机、平板等设备上都能有良好的用户体验。

2、搜索引擎优化(SEO):通过优化网站的代码和结构,提高网站在搜索引擎中的排名和曝光率的技术,SEO可以帮助网站吸引更多的流量和用户。

网站建设涉及到多种技术,包括前端技术、后端技术、数据库技术、网络安全技术和其他一些技术,在网站建设过程中,需要根据实际需求和目标选择合适的技术和工具,以提高网站的质量和用户体验。

标签: 网站建设有哪些技术

上海锐衡凯网络科技有限公司,www.hadiqi.com网络热门最火问答,网络技术服务,技术服务,技术开发,技术交流 备案号:沪ICP备2023039795号 内容仅供参考 本站内容均来源于网络,如有侵权,请联系我们删除QQ:597817868